Set hashcode
Web4 Jul 2024 · We can add an element to a HashSet like: @Test public void whenAddingElement_shouldAddElement() { Set hashset = new HashSet <> (); … WebGood gawd, that bug makes the entire feature unusable if it's really that simple a repro. Even if it wasn't there, Keith is right, not exposing hashCode in the primitives makes it more …
Set hashcode
Did you know?
WebAs a detail-oriented and ambitious Software Engineering student, I am passionate about obtaining accurate results and working with a team to create innovative solutions. I am … Hashing is a fundamental concept of computer science. In Java, efficient hashing algorithms stand behind some of the most popular collections, such as the HashMap (check out this in-depth article) and the HashSet. In this tutorial, we'll focus on how hashCode()works, how it plays into collections and how to … See more The simplest operations on collections can be inefficient in certain situations. To illustrate, this triggers a linear search, which is highly ineffective for huge lists: Java provides a … See more A naive hashCode()implementation that fully adheres to the above contract is actually quite straightforward. To demonstrate this, we’re going to define a sample Userclass that … See more Simply put, hashCode()returns an integer value, generated by a hashing algorithm. Objects that are equal (according to their equals()) must return the same hash code. Different objects do not need to return different hash codes. … See more Let's improve the current hashCode() implementation by including all fields of the Userclass so that it can produce different results for unequal objects: This basic hashing algorithm is definitively much better than the … See more
WebThe hash code of a set is defined to be the sum of the hash codes of the elements in the set, where the hash code of a null element is defined to be zero. This ensures that s1.equals … Web10 Dec 2024 · Every Java object has a hash code. In general Hash Code is a number calculated by the hashCode() method of the Object class. Usually, programmers override …
Web11 Mar 2024 · The Java hashCode() is used for bucketing in Hash implementations such as HashMap, HashTable or HashSet. The value returned from the hashCode() is then used as … WebHASH_MAP_TYPE. Input to the function cannot contain elements of the “MAP” type. In Spark, same maps may have different hashcode, thus hash expressions are …
Web3 Jan 2024 · Set-Location c:\\HWID. Set-ExecutionPolicy -Scope Process -ExecutionPolicy Unrestricted. Install-Script -Name Get-WindowsAutoPilotInfo. Get …
WebThe Set methods work on a set, that is, an unordered collection of elements that was initialized using the set keyword. Set elements can be of any data type—primitive types, … grundfos dubai officeWebProjects a set of expressions and returns a new DataFrame. selectExpr (*expr) Projects a set of SQL expressions and returns a new DataFrame. semanticHash Returns a hash code of … fims congresoWeb14 Apr 2024 · The keys of a HashMap must have consistent Object.== and Object.hashCode implementations. This means that the == operator must define a stable equivalence relation on the keys (reflexive, symmetric, transitive, and consistent over time), and that hashCode must be the same for objects that are considered equal by ==. grundfos domestic heating pumpsWebA set is a collection of unique objects, with Java defining uniqueness in that it doesn't equal anything else (equals returns false). The HashSet takes advantage of hashcodes to speed … grundfos easyboost water booster pumpfims collegeWeb6 Mar 2024 · java中==和equals和hashCode的区别; int、char、long各占多少字节数; int与integer的区别; 谈谈对java多态的理解; String、StringBuffer、StringBuilder区别; 什么是内部类?内部类的作用; 抽象类和接口区别; 抽象类的意义; 抽象类与接口的应用场景; 抽象类是否可以没有方法和属性 fim scale cheat sheetWeb3 Apr 2024 · Conclusion. 1. Lombok @EqualsAndHashCode. When we declare a class with @EqualsAndHashCode, Lombok generates implementations for the equals and hashCode … grundfos factories worldwide